noun
- a brief summary or explanatory note at the beginning of a legal case or document
- an introductory note or comment at the top of a page or section
Usage: legal
Examples
- The headnote summarized the court’s main ruling in just two sentences.
- Law students often read the headnote first to understand the case quickly.
- The editor added a headnote to explain the historical context.
- Each chapter began with a headnote outlining the key topics.
- The headnote helped readers navigate the complex legal document.
- She wrote a clear headnote to introduce the new policy changes.
